Coroner Opens Inquest Into Death of Rachel Booth After 'Unnatural' Post-Mortem Finding

Police say the death is not being treated as suspicious, with a full hearing scheduled for January 27.

  • Cheshire Coroner’s Court in Warrington formally opened the inquest, where the 38-year-old was recorded as Rachel Langley and identified by her sister.
  • Divers recovered her body from Delamere Lake in Oakmere on July 21 after she was reported missing on July 19.
  • A post-mortem at Leighton Hospital on July 24 identified an 'unnatural' cause of death, prompting the coroner to proceed with an inquest.
  • Police searches focused on Delamere Lake and involved divers, sniffer dogs, and the temporary closure of the nearby Wild Shore Delamere water park.
  • CCTV last showed her at a Sandiway petrol station at about 3:50am on July 19, and her family later issued tributes and a fundraiser has surpassed £14,000.
